Gabapentin is a prescription medication and should be taken as directed by the doctor who prescribed it.
Gabapentin is indicated for the treatment of peripheral neuropathic pain. Usually, this treatment is initiated by gradually increasing the dose to a maximum dose of 3600 mg/day. It is usually given in 3 divided doses a day. I've attached helpful materials;
